Chez Maggy

5-Course Colorado-Inspired French Tasting Event

Opened in February of 2022 in the stylish Thompson Hotel, this French brasserie has been showered with acclaim, immediately winning places on USA Today’s List of “10 Best in Denver,” and both Eater’s and Thrillist’s “Best Restaurants in Denver” Lists. Chez Maggy is the culinary brainchild of Chef Ludovic Lefebvre, whom Relais & Châteaux named one of the World's 50 Greatest Chefs and whose LA eatery Petit Trois was a 2015 James Beard finalist for Best New Restaurant. A love letter to Margaret, Chef Lefebvre’s mother-in-law, and to Burgundy, the land of his childhood, Chez Maggy reimagines continental cuisine at the Continental Divide. Chef de Cuisine Thach Tran, our host for this event, will thus pick out highlights from the restaurant’s classic menu that might include trout almandine, coq au vin, veal banquette, salmon with sorrel sauce, or duck breast à l’orange. Save room for equally classic desserts like crème brûlée, profiteroles, or crepe Napoleon. “0ffers a range of brilliantly-executed cuisine standards…dinner at Chez Maggy is all romance,” raves 303 Magazine. About the Host:

Newcmchefbio
Thach Tran

Chef de Cuisine

Hailing from Saigon, Vietnam, Chef Thach Tran has previously served as Executive Chef at Ace and Executive Sous Chef at ChoLon Bistro before joining the team at Chez Maggy. He is also a partner at Energy Bar.
